Brabant 1619(s) gigot
This specimen was lot 779 in Jean Elsen sale 159 (Brussels, June 2024), where it sold for €160 (about US$206 including buyer's fees). The catalog description[1] noted,
"BRABANT, Duché, Albert et Isabelle (1598-1621), Cu gigot (duit), 1619, Maastricht. D/ Ecu couronné. R/ Croix de Bourgogne entre la date, sous une couronne. Rare. Très Beau. (duchy of Brabant, Albert and Isabella, 1598-1621, copper gigot or duit of 1619, Maastricht mint. Obverse: crowned arms; reverse: crowned Burgundian cross divides the date. Rare, very fine.)"
This copper coin is listed in the SCWC as a half liard. It was struck in Bois-le-Duc, Antwerp, Brussels and Maastricht (shown here, struck 1616-19).
Recorded mintage: unknown.
Specification: copper, this specimen 2,27 g.
Catalog reference: KM 32.4, G.H. 300-2; W. 975; VH 593.
